95 opti spark on a 94 (no spark)
We just got the project car (94 Camaro) together and are using the opti spark off of a 95. We have not sent the PCM out to get programmed for the new combo yet, so it is setup for a basically stock configuration.
Is it possible that the problem is because the computer doesn't recognize the signal from the 95 opti spark because it is still programed for use with the stock (94) setup? I am asking because I know that the 95 opti spark is different from the 94 opti spark.
Please do not reply with suggestions on the "no spark" problem. We know what to look for but before I go any further with troubleshooting I need to know if the 95 opti spark is the problem with the stock programmed 94 PCM.

So I guess you are using the 95 timing cover, too? You couldn't put the 95 opti on without it. Did you change the opti electrical harness to the 95 as well? The 94 harness connector at the opti is too short.
There is nothing in the PCM that tells it what year opti it is. An opti is an opti as far as it is concerned.
